First antenatal clinic - what to expect?

2 replies

Tarnishedglitter · 18/11/2019 11:07

Hi everyone, I've got my first antenatal clinic appointment on Thursday. Can anyone tell me what actually happens at the first one? The appointment letter says I may have to be there for 3 hours but doesn't actually say what it involves. Just really want to know if it is worth my husband taking time off work to come. Thanks all!

If you're about 12 weeks it might involve first your dating scan, then urine tested, blood test for trisonomies ( if you choose to have the screening ), blood test if you didn't have them at your booking app, and you'll see a consultant possibly( I guess it depends on your medical history also). That might be it.

The waiting times are long because there are different people you need to see and there are other ladies to be seen also. Mine lasted 4,5 hours. I had snacks and things to do while waiting.
